Fortinet 448E.
48-Port Gigabit Switch with 10GbE Uplinks
The FortiSwitch 448E is a 48-port Gigabit Ethernet switch designed for high-density access or aggregation
layer deployments. It pairs 48x Gigabit RJ45 ports with 4x 10 Gigabit SFP+ uplinks, and is offered as a
data-only switch or in PoE variants (421W PoE, 772W PoE+) to power access points, cameras, and phones.
Managed through FortiLink from a FortiGate, the 448E integrates directly into the Fortinet Security Fabric
for unified visibility and control.
Data-only, PoE (421W), or PoE+/FPOE (772W)
variants PoE variants support 802.3af/at powered devices Fixed internal AC power supply
Management & Stacking
Zero-touch FortiLink management from a
FortiGate Standalone CLI/GUI management supported 10GbE SFP+ uplinks suited to multi-tier FortiLink aggregation

The FortiSwitch 448E has 48 Gigabit Ethernet RJ45 ports plus 4 10 Gigabit SFP+ uplink
ports on a 1RU platform.
It depends on the SKU. The base FS-448E is data-only, the FS-448E-POE offers a 421W
PoE budget, and the FS-448E-FPOE offers a larger 772W PoE+ budget across all 48 ports.
Yes. The 448E supports FortiLink, so a FortiGate can discover, configure, and monitor
it as part of the Security Fabric. Standalone CLI and web GUI management is also supported.
The 448E provides 4 dedicated 10 Gigabit SFP+ uplink ports for high-speed
connectivity back to a core or data-center switch.
The FortiSwitch 448E delivers 176 Gbps of switching capacity with a forwarding rate
of 262 Mpps, giving it more headroom than the 24-port models in the campus lineup.
